A common criterion for uniform convergence and introduction to a bounded continuous function
0:00 start
0:30 we prove that on a compact set, the monotone continuous function converges uniformly if we assume its convergent function is continuous.
7:13 introduction to a bounded continuous function
8:00 show bounded continuous function is a complete metric space
